James Matthew Barrie
James Matthew Barrie was a Scottish novelist and playwright best known for his timeless creation, "Peter Pan." His signature blend of whimsy and melancholy captivated audiences, exploring themes of childhood, imagination, and loss. Barrie's innovative storytelling and complex characters continue to inspire generations of readers and writers.
